Synopsis:
Disney’s “Alexander and the Terrible, Horrible, No Good, Very Bad Day” follows the exploits of 11-year-old Alexander (Ed Oxenbould) as he experiences the most terrible and horrible day of his young life—a day that begins with gum stuck in his hair, followed by one calamity after another. But when Alexander tells his upbeat family about the misadventures of his disastrous day, he finds little sympathy and begins to wonder if bad things only happen to him. He soon learns that he’s not alone when his mom (Jennifer Garner), dad (Steve Carell), brother (Dylan Minnette) and sister (Kerris Dorsey) all find themselves living through their own terrible, horrible, no good, very bad day. Anyone who says there is no such thing as a bad day just hasn’t had one.

What I Thought:
I received free passes to a special screening in exchange for a honest review.

Rating: ♥♥♥♥♥

I was happy to get the opportunity to go to another Disney movie screening and decided to take my 6 year old great nephew, my 6 year old godson, and my cousin (who is also my godson’s mom). This is the second time we have all gone to the movies together and I have to say that it went great. The boys really liked the movie, but it was a little long for them and towards the end I could tell they were getting a little bored. However, the very end did pick up and recapture their attention.

Now, for my cousin and I, this was a great movie. We loved it and laughed so hard at times we were almost crying. I mean how can it not be funny with Steve Carell and Jennifer Garner.

Recommended for:
Alexander and the Terrible, Horrible, No Good, Very Bad Day is recommended for the whole family. It is rated PG, but is still entertaining to younger children.
